DOMINIQUE NAVARRO — Curator & Founder

Since 2018, Dominique established the contemporary art gallery Luxor Art Gallery, working with the local community of contemporary artists to highlight the living art scene within the ancient Egyptian environment of Luxor, Egypt. Today, Luxor Art Gallery has presented artwork by over 75 artists in the gallery and on the website, with numerous group and solo exhibitions, art workshops, field trips, music performances and social gatherings. The gallery has been a meeting point for Egyptian locals, families, art students, Egyptologists, and tourists to meet and share their love of the arts.

Luxor Art Gallery features up-and-coming talent as well as internationally renowned artists including Dr. Alaa Awad, Katrina Vrebalovich, Britt Boutros Ghali, Ali Hassaan, Izabela Uchman, Ghada Embarek, and Khaled Abul-Dahab.

Luxor Art Gallery is an opportunity to highlight exceptional cultural significance for Egypt by:

  • providing opportunities for Upper Egyptian (southern rural) contemporary artists, including women and men of all ages, to showcase their work to a global audience, including international tourists and online contemporary art communities;

  • emphasize Luxor as a significant cultural destination not only for its ancient heritage, but also as a contemporary art establishment;

  • and as a positive collaboration between Egyptians and Americans, as well as other international art colleagues

MORE ABOUT DOMINIQUE’S ART BACKGROUND

Dominique graduated from the University of California Los Angeles School of the Arts. Her professors included artists Charles Ray, Chris Burden, Catherine Opie, Nancy Rubins, and Patti Wickman.

At the Museum of Contemporary Art, San Diego, she was an intern and assistant to the Education Curator helping prepare educational material and giving docent tours of the exhibitions which included artworks by Francis Bacon, Louise Bourgeouis, Chris Burden, John Baldessari, and William Kentridge.

In 2017, Dominique was invited to participate in the 5th Upper Egypt Art Salon as an artist and a member of the Selection Committee. In 2022, she was awarded a Certificate of Appreciation for her services to the community during the Tutankhamun National Holiday by the Misr (Egyptian) Public Library & Luxor Heritage Center.
